**Ticket FW-2291 — Penderly Hub stuck on beta channel.** Devices enrolled before the Tarn rollout still pull firmware from the deprecated beta feed. Stable-channel manifest never applied. Workaround: force channel reset via the admin console, then reboot. Affects roughly 40 units. Needs fix before Friday's push. The offending build is identified by the token below.

pipeline stamp: htk31_3c6b63a1fd55b8745625d3b6ce9c5fc

// Client setup for Vaultspinner, our internal secrets-rotation utility.
// Release managers: this client must be initialized before any deploy
// step that touches rotated credentials, or staged secrets will be
// stamped with the previous epoch and rejected at verification.
// Rotation windows open every six hours; the client refuses to start
// mid-window unless force-sync is set. Bootstrap authentication for
// the rotation control plane uses the key directly below.

app token of fajop-fahif = qvz4-AnML

- [ ] Quick one for support: make sure the Pebbleworks metrics-aggregation sidecar is paused before we touch the ceremony keys. If it's still scraping, the flush can stall the signer for ages. Toggle it off in the Drossel console, wait for the green idle badge, then open the recovery sleeve using the passphrase on the next line.

unlock words, baweg-bafop: raleth-zoriel-kelix-tammir-quenmir-zorys-eliix-zorox-istion